Hardness-Lattice Parameter Correlation for Aged Al-Zn-Mg Alloys

Two ternary Al-2.2Zn-0.95Mg and Al-5.5Zn-2.1Mg (in wt pct) alloys, with Zn:Mg ratios close to 2.5 were produced by conventional ingot casting metallurgy.
